The idea of selling your home during the winter months might seem counterintuitive but don’t underestimate the unique benefits that come with showcasing your property. Many homeowners are shying away from selling this time of year, but why don’t we embrace it instead and be pleasantly surprised at the opportunities it brings?
One of the good things savvy sellers know when selling their homes during the winter season is that with less competition and the right strategy, you can still get top dollar for your property. This way, you can reap the benefits of seasonal change.
According to the National Association of Realtors, there’s been a 66% decrease in normal sales activity from November to January. But in Utah, a winter home sale has its advantages, like fewer sale signs from neighbors. Having less competition means that your property can steal the spotlight and have your potential buyer’s full attention.
Another good thing about selling your house during the winter months is that buyers tend to be more serious about getting a property during this time of year. With a few neat tricks, you’ll be able to sell your house in no time.
1. Put in some winter-hardy plants. Add some plants to your home to increase its appeal to potential buyers. Evergreens not only improve the curb appeal of your home but also look fantastic in the winter.
2. Safety first. Make sure your walkways are clear to prevent accidents from happening. Additionally, it appears welcoming to potential buyers.
3. Create a warm atmosphere. Creating a comfortable and welcoming atmosphere can significantly increase the appeal of your house to potential buyers. Include a few blankets and throw pillows with warm materials and textures. Use your fireplace if you have one, or burn some soft-scented candles to create a cozy ambiance during showings. Finally, to truly warm the room, set your thermostat between 70 and 74 degrees.
4. Price your property right. Don’t undervalue your property when setting a price for the winter market. Keep in mind that wintertime buyers are more inclined to buy, and they will offer you a reasonable price for your house in comparison to other seasons.
